Crescent Nebula

Crescent Nebula

I've been exploring Cygnus in Hydrogen-Alpha light, while the moon is waxing. The Crescent nebula (NGC 6888) surrounds a Wolf-Rayet star, HD 192163, that is nearing the end of its life. Its intense solar winds are lighting up earlier mass ejections from its red giant phase. The surrounding nebulosity is part of a huge complex of emission nebulosity in Cygnus.
Scope: ES127ED
Camera: ZWO ASI183MM Pro
Filter: Optolong Ha 7nM
Exposure: 1 hr (12x300sec) at f/5.5, June 13, 2019
Processed in PixInsight
